New Football League Offers Fans Total Control Over Players and Games
There is a new American Football League that has fans in total control of the teams, coaches and plays. The Fan Controlled Football League (FCFL) will allow fans to choose the players and coaches that make up each of the eight inaugural teams and even pick the teams' offensive plays.
CEO Sohrob Farudi sits down with Alyssa Julya Smith in Los Angeles to talk about the funding the league received and how it plans to implement tokens to reward fans who engage with successful results. All eight teams will play in an indoor area that is being described as a "high tech production studio," which is intended to create place where fans will be able to watch and participate in the games.
In an official announcement made Thursday, Vonage co-founder Jeff Pulver and co-creator of Ethereum Steven Nerayoff are joining the advisory board to bring the league to the next level. Fan Controlled Football League will debut in summer 2018 and more information can be found at https://fcfl.io.

A group of book authors has reached a settlement with AI company Anthropic after suing for copyright infringement. A federal appeals court filing Tuesday said both sides have negotiated a proposed class settlement, with terms to be finalized next week. Anthropic declined to comment. A lawyer for the authors called it a "historic settlement." In June, a federal judge ruled that Anthropic didn't break the law by training its chatbot on copyrighted books. However, the company was still facing trial over acquiring those books from online "shadow libraries" of pirated copies.
